Human factors

It is vital to recognize the role of human factors in traffic accidents. Many accidents occur when the human driver fails meet the standards in a specific situation. The study of the human factors involved in traffic accidents can help determine how human drivers make mistakes that lead to accidents. Human factors experts apply the latest scientific knowledge about human psychology to better understand how humans interact with their environment. To study road accidents, they use simulator experiments and naturalistic observations.

Human factors can be a factor in the reconstruction of an accident. It can be difficult to determine the amount of a dump truck's back-up alarm in relation to other vehicles within the vicinity. Brick walls can also reflect sound and mask the sound of the dump truck. Human error can be caused by a lack of training.

Human factors are essential for reconstruction of accidents. These include driver perception, reaction time, and visibility. Experts in Human Factors analyze accidents to determine the role these factors play in the triggering of an incident. Drivers' perceptions, decision-making and actions can be affected by human factors.

Human factors are important in almost every traffic accident. LISKE experts use techniques that are scientific to analyze every case to determine what human factors led to the accident. Distraction and fatigue, as well as impairment, response times, road design and impairment are all typical human factors that can contribute to vehicular accidents. To prevent an accident from occurring, it's important to know what factors impact human behavior and the severity of an accident.

The study of human behaviour and performance in cars has been conducted for a number of years. The study has proven that over ninety percent are due to human errors. Human factors can also be an important factor in other types of accidents, such as those caused by medical malpractice or workplace injuries. This study is crucial for any lawsuit where human factors are the primary cause.

Claims process

You might be wondering how to begin the claim process if were injured in an auto accident. The first step is to understand the statute of limitations. The majority of states allow personal injury lawsuits to be filed within two to three years from an accident. However, some states might extend this timeframe. It is possible to file a claim following an accident, however, it can be difficult as you might have to wait for the proper evidence and witnesses to come forward.

After an auto accident, it's important to exchange insurance information with other drivers and witnesses. Also, you must exchange contact information and license plate numbers. After that, you will need an official police report, which is required in certain states. You should also take photographs of the wreckage in order to support your insurance claims.

When filing a claim you must provide the facts accurately. Do not make any assumptions about the incident or accept the responsibility good lawyers for car accidents near me the accident's scene. The speculation could hurt your claim and affect the outcome of the case. You should also avoid giving too much information to the other party during this process. This could affect your case.
